Harnessing the Power of Bootstrap Carousel: Options and Controls

In the realm of web development, creating engaging and dynamic user interfaces is essential for keeping visitors on your website. The Bootstrap framework has long been a favorite choice for developers seeking to craft responsive and visually appealing designs. One of the standout components in Bootstrap is the Carousel, which allows you to showcase images, text, and other content in a captivating and interactive manner. In this article, we’ll explore the various options and controls available for Bootstrap Carousels, enabling you to unleash their full potential in your web projects.

What is the Bootstrap Carousel?

A Bootstrap Carousel is a slideshow component that provides a user-friendly and visually pleasing way to display content, typically images or text, in a continuous loop. This feature is perfect for creating image galleries, product sliders, or any scenario where you want to present multiple pieces of content in a visually compelling way.

The Bootstrap Carousel can be easily customized to suit your project’s needs, thanks to a range of options and controls. Let’s dive into some of the key aspects of this powerful component:

Carousel Options:

  1. Auto-play:
  • The auto-play option allows you to set the Carousel to automatically cycle through the slides without user input. This is a great way to grab users’ attention and keep them engaged. You can control the speed at which the slides change, as well as the pause on hover behavior.
  1. Indicators:
  • Indicators are the small dots typically displayed below the Carousel that represent each slide. They provide users with a visual clue about the number of slides and their current position within the Carousel. You can easily toggle the display of indicators on or off based on your design preferences.
  1. Controls:
  • Bootstrap Carousels come with built-in previous and next controls that allow users to manually navigate through the slides. You can customize these controls with your own designs or opt to remove them entirely if you want to create a more minimalist appearance.
  1. Infinite Looping:
  • By default, Bootstrap Carousels loop continuously, creating a seamless user experience. However, you can disable this feature if you have a finite number of slides or want to control the flow of the Carousel more precisely.
  1. Transition Effects:
  • Bootstrap provides various transition effects, including slide, fade, and zoom. These effects can be chosen to match the overall aesthetic of your website.
  1. Keyboard Navigation:
  • Enable or disable the ability to navigate through the Carousel using the left and right arrow keys on the keyboard. This accessibility feature enhances the user experience.

Carousel Controls:

Bootstrap Carousels also come with a set of methods and events that can be used to control the Carousel dynamically through JavaScript. These controls include:

  1. .carousel(‘prev’) and .carousel(‘next’):
  • These methods allow you to manually advance to the previous or next slide in the Carousel.
  1. .carousel(number):
  • Using this method, you can jump directly to a specific slide by specifying its index.
  1. .carousel(‘pause’) and .carousel(‘cycle’):
  • These methods are used to pause or restart the auto-play functionality, offering more control over user interactions.
  1. Slide Events:
  • Bootstrap Carousels trigger several events, such as ‘slide.bs.carousel’ and ‘slid.bs.carousel,’ which can be intercepted to execute custom JavaScript code at specific points during the Carousel’s transitions.

Customization and Advanced Features:

Beyond the standard options and controls, Bootstrap Carousels can be further customized to suit your needs. You can change the dimensions, apply custom CSS styles, and even incorporate external libraries to create advanced Carousel features, such as video integration or dynamic data loading.

By tapping into the versatility of Bootstrap Carousels, you can elevate your web design projects with visually appealing and interactive content displays. Whether you’re creating an image gallery, a product showcase, or a captivating landing page, Bootstrap Carousels provide the tools you need to engage and captivate your audience.

In conclusion, Bootstrap Carousels offer a versatile solution for web developers seeking to create visually stunning and user-friendly interfaces. With a plethora of options and controls at your disposal, you can fine-tune the behavior and appearance of your Carousels to perfectly align with your project’s requirements. By mastering these tools, you’ll be well on your way to delivering a superior user experience and making a lasting impression on your website’s visitors.


Posted

in

by

Tags:

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*